What is 3D reality capture, and why should you use it?
In the construction industry, 3D reality capture involves using 3D laser scanning technology to scan buildings or construction sites to collect visual and detailed data about existing structures or sites. This data is then used to create digital twins, 3D models, and BIM files. By applying 3D reality capture, architects, engineers, and construction professionals can enhance communication, reduce errors, minimize rework, and improve overall project efficiency, thereby saving time and resources.
What is a digital twin, and how does it differ from 3D reality capture?
Reality capture is the technology and process of scanning a building. The output of 3D reality capture is a digital representation of the site, called a "digital twin." Using a Matterport digital twin, you can virtually tour the site just like with Google Street View, and export 3D data such as point clouds or mesh files. Digital twins can be securely hosted in the cloud, allowing for navigation and editing without the need for specific software installations.

Five reasons to incorporate reality capture and digital twins into your QA/QC process:
1. You can continuously document and compare 3D models with actual conditions.Reality capture technology involves creating 3D models or point clouds of physical spaces, allowing you to document construction progress at different stages of a building site. By comparing these scans with the project's 3D design models, discrepancies between design and actual conditions can be identified early, enabling quick and informed decision-making. ![]() 2. Reduce on-site visits through 3D virtual tours. You can remotely view the construction site at any time, reducing the need for physical inspections. Matterport allows you to take measurements, annotate, and inspect the site from your computer, phone, or tablet, providing the clearest virtual experience and saving valuable time and resources without needing to physically be on-site. 3. Remote inspection is an essential component of 3D reality capture technology. It allows you to examine the construction site more closely without needing to be physically present, reducing disturbances from ever-changing site conditions, and enabling QA/QC to proceed concurrently with remote construction. This means you can continuously check for compliance with standards and specifications without interrupting ongoing workflows. 4. Clear and accurate understanding of issues involved. This visual clarity aids in improving collaboration and presenting facts more accurately. Reduce misunderstandings with realistic 3D scans. When communicating details to stakeholders, accurately conveying complex information can be challenging. By referencing realistic 3D scans on a Matterport digital twin, you can effectively eliminate misunderstandings. |
5. Incorporating visual site context into issue and RFI resolution processes promotes better collaboration.3D reality capture and digital twin technologies like Matterport help integrate visual site context into issue and RFI resolution methods, thereby creating a more collaborative process. Use Pro3 to scan the site to generate realistic images, 3D models, and point clouds, which can be used to facilitate communication and collaboration among teams. This can be combined with Autodesk Construction Cloud to make it easier for teams to collaborate and make informed decisions quickly. |
In summary, 3D reality capture technology can revolutionize your QA/QC process by continuously documenting projects, reducing on-site visits, eliminating site disturbances, dispelling misunderstandings, and fostering better collaboration. By integrating reality capture into your workflow, you can enhance the efficiency and accuracy of construction projects, ultimately saving time and resources.
